Definitions of basic elements of the emulator. The intention is to allow a scratch runtime to be implemented separate from opcodes, effects, etc. This should allow the emulator to be highly extensible. Definitions in this project are meant to allow interoperation between the runtime and the extensible Scratch language features.
This is an Eclipse project.
See the scratch-runner-main
for more detailed instructions.